treason

Definition

  • noun: the crime of trying to overthrow your country's government or of helping your country's enemies during war
  • noun: the betrayal of a trust
  • synonyms: treachery, disloyalty, perfidy

Examples

  • The conspirators were hanged for 'high treason'.

  • He is guilty of 'treason'.
